Humberston Cloverfields Academy Catchment Area

Reviewed by the catchment.school editorial team · Last updated 15 March 2026

Humberston Cloverfields Academy is an academy converter primary school in Grimsby, North East Lincolnshire , serving pupils aged 2-11, with 325 pupils, and a capacity of 354 places. The school is operating close to capacity, and catchment area boundaries apply when the school is oversubscribed.

Humberston Cloverfields Academy Catchment Area Information

What is the catchment area for Humberston Cloverfields Academy?

The catchment area for Humberston Cloverfields Academy is the geographic zone North East Lincolnshire uses to prioritise admissions when this primary school receives more applications than it has places. Children living inside the boundary are ranked higher under the oversubscription criteria, after looked-after children and siblings. North East Lincolnshire publishes the exact boundary and the last distance offered before each admissions cycle, and the boundary can change year to year.

As an academy, Humberston Cloverfields Academy sets its own admissions criteria, agreed with North East Lincolnshire. The catchment area boundary is defined in the school's annual admissions policy, which may differ from the LA's general school admissions arrangements.

Operating near capacity: 92% of places are currently filled. Catchment boundaries are likely to apply when the school is oversubscribed at the next intake.

Humberston Cloverfields Academy: 354 places, 92% filled: nearing capacity

Humberston Cloverfields Academy has a published admission number of 354 places. 325 pupils were enrolled in the most recent data, giving a fill rate of 92%. The school is operating close to its limit. In years where applications exceed 354, North East Lincolnshire's admissions team applies distance-based tiebreakers. Families within the school's historical catchment boundary are well placed, but a boundary check with the council is recommended before applying.

The fill-rate figure above reflects overall demand, but the school's intake also varies by community profile. 13.9% of pupils are eligible for free school meals, below the national average. The school draws primarily from a lower-deprivation part of Grimsby.
